Jul 11, 1936 – Jun 22, 2016
Byron Eady, age 79, of Pasadena, Texas, passed away on Wednesday June 22, 2016. He was born on July 11, 1936 in Waxahachie, Texas, to George Eady and Essie Padgett Eady. He spent most of his life in Pasadena. He and his wife were married for sixty years, and they were blessed with two children...
